    Is It Time Wall Street Was Paid for Performance?

    Pay cuts for corporate executives and new rules for banks are designed to protect against another recession. Are the right people being punished? Is government intervention too little, too late?

Also, tensions are high after a deadly day in Baghdad. On Reporter's Notebook, why has "Baby Einstein" failed to make geniuses out of infants? Why did parents think it would in the first place?
